Hallo EC,

hier schon einmal


(7.0040)   Arborea (1929, La Spezia: Soc. Odero-Terni-Orlando, 218) 4959 BRT; 115,00 x 15,20 x 5,63 m; 5980 PSe, 15 kn; M/P, S. A. di Navigazione ,,Tirrenia", Neapel; 12.6.1940 ital. Marine, D. 5; 10.9.1943 Durazzo MMR; 16. oder 17.1.1944 + v. Sebenico/nach Flibo am 14.1.1944

Enrico Cernuschi

Pola and Pilo, with the tug Porto Conte, after the Italian Army in Albania command had ordered, on 10 Sept. 1943, the Italian ships to join the Germans, defected on 26 Sept. 1943 night while they were escorting a convoy with the Division Brennero sailing to Trieste, seized the German armed parties and arrived in the Puglia the next day. The convoy went on reaching its destination.
